PDA

View Full Version : |Dúvida| Char começando FULL



thiago
06/02/2016, 10:31 AM
Alguém sabe como faço pro char começar full? Ao criar o char ele já vem full em pontos, ou seja não precisa adicionar os pontos, eu sei uma query que roda e começa com uma certa quantia de pontos, mas queria saber pra ele começar em todos status 32767, já vi isso em alguns servidores, versão 97d+99i.

Valeu :)

DhylaaN
06/02/2016, 10:47 AM
@thiago Qual SQL ta utilizando?

Se estiver usando o Sql 2008 R2 Siga os passos Abaixo.

SQL Server Management Studio -> Databases -> MuOnline -> Tables -> DefaultClassType -> Clica com Segundo e vai na Opção EDIT TOP 200 ROWS.
ai lá tem os padrão, ai você coloca quanto quer que eles comecem.

Se estiver usando o Sql 2000 Siga os passos Abaixo.

SQL 2000 -> Databases -> MuOnline -> Tables -> DefaultClassType -> Clica com segundo e vai ter a opção Open Table, coloca o mouse em cima dele e clica na opção Return All rows, e só editar os valores padrão para quanto você quiser.

Espero ter ajudado, Abraço!!!

thiago
06/02/2016, 11:13 AM
Valeu pela explicação, mas não tem essa tabela, segue a print:841
Acha que tenho que criar ela? Abri essa CharInfoModify e a CharInfoModifyOriginal, mas estão tudo sem nada, não tem nenhum valor, nem sei se é nessas que alteram...

DhylaaN
06/02/2016, 11:14 AM
@thiago, a Print está pequena, poste o link ou mande seu skype por MP que te ajudo.

jhonhy™
06/02/2016, 01:06 PM
Basta rodar essa query no Query analizer:

Query:

USE MuOnline
IF EXISTS (SELECT name FROM sysobjects
WHERE name = 'MUC_BONUS' AND type = 'TR')
DROP TRIGGER MUC_BONUS
GO

CREATE TRIGGER MUC_BONUS ON Dbo.Character FOR INSERT
AS
BEGIN

-- Bonus para Novos Chars
DECLARE
@Forca INT,
@Agilidade INT,
@Vitalidade INT,
@Energia INT,
@Char varchar(10)
[Only registered and activated users can see links]

[Only registered and activated users can see links]
[Only registered and activated users can see links]
[Only registered and activated users can see links]
[Only registered and activated users can see links]
[Only registered and activated users can see links]
UPDATE Dbo.Character
[Only registered and activated users can see links]
[Only registered and activated users can see links]
END

Como remover o Trigger?
Basta rodar o script abaixo uma única vez no query analyzer e estará removida.


USE MuOnline
IF EXISTS (SELECT name FROM sysobjects
WHERE name = 'MUC_BONUS' AND type = 'TR')
DROP TRIGGER MUC_BONUS
GO

Abraços;

DhylaaN
06/02/2016, 02:44 PM
@jhonhy™ no caso ele quer que quando crie já venha com os pontos adicionados e não com bônus, eu tentei ajudar ele, porem nao tem a dbo DefaultClassType.

jhonhy™
06/02/2016, 03:35 PM
DhylaaN, teste a query e veja o resultado, isso não é bônus e sim quando Cria! Leia, entenda, e veja o que a procedure diz ^^

Abraços

DhylaaN
06/02/2016, 03:46 PM
@jhonhy™ ([Only registered and activated users can see links])

Agora entendi a Query, e as produces, desculpe !!!